Clan Jade Falcon Logo
Seventy-third Striker Cluster
Disbanded pre-3067[1]
Affiliation Clan Jade Falcon
Parent Command Iota Galaxy

History[edit]

Destroyed a regiment of the Blue Star Irregulars on Fort Loudon. In 3055, the other two regiments of the Blue Star Irregulars and the Hell's Black Aces attacked the Seventy-Third in retaliation on Quarell, managing to capture the Cluster's Fredasa-class WarShip in the process.[2]

Although the Seventy-Third bloodied the mercenaries, Star Colonel Padrick Shi-Lu accepted a challenge from the Irregulars' leader, and was killed, allowing the mercenaries to leave with the WarShip. [3] This caused the unit to be declared dezgra.

In 3057 the Seventy-third Striker Cluster was stationed on Evciler. There they faced Clan Wolf's Tau Galaxy, fighting alongside the 6th Provisional Assault Garrison Cluster, 9th Garrison Cluster, and the 51st Garrison Cluster.[4]

Formerly a front-line Cluster, the unit was allowed only the Galaxy unit insignia for their disgrace.[5]

The unit is not found on the Jade Falcon TO&E of 3067 or later.[1]
